Expanded Home Down Payment Help
- Approved a budget increase of $330,875 for the Down Payment Assistance program.
- This expansion boosts the total funds available for helping eligible residents with home purchases in Austin to over $13.1 million.
- The additional funding comes from federal HOME program grants, supporting local affordable housing initiatives.

RUSTIN HOUSING FINRNCE CORPORHTION Board of Directors; Gus Garcia, President Jackie Goodman, Vice President Raul Alvarez, Director Danny Thomas, Director Betty Dunkerley, Director Will Wynn, Director Daryl Slusher, Director Toby Futrell, General Manager Shirley Brown, Assistant Secretary Sedora Jefferson, General Counsel BOARD OF DIRECTORS' MEETING AUSTIN HOUSING FINANCE CORPORATION SPECIAL CALLED MEETING MINUTES THURSDAY, JULY 11,2002 The Board of Directors of the Austin Housing Finance Corporation (AHFC) was convened on Thursday, July 11, 2002 in the Hancock Building Board Room at the Lower Colorado River Authority, 3700 Lake Austin Blvd. The following agenda were the AHFC items considered by the Austin Housing Finance Corporation's Board of Directors. President Garcia called the meeting to order at 2:29 p.m. AHFC-1. Approval of minutes for Austin Housing Finance Corporation Special Called Meeting of June 27,2002. The minutes for the Austin Housing Finance Corporation Special Called Meeting of June 27,2002 were approved on Vice President Goodman's motion, Board Member Dunkerley's second by a 7-0 vote. AHFC-2 Amend the Austin Housing Finance Corporation 2001-2002 budget by increasing the Down Payment Assistance program line item by an amount equal to $330,875 and amending the 2001 -2002 agreement with the City of Austin by increasing the contract in an amount not to exceed $330,875, for a total contract amount not to exceed $13,149,919. (Funds are available in the HOME Year 10, Fiscal Year 2001-2002.) Ordinance No. 20020711-2 was approved on Board Member Thomas' motion, Board Member Alvarez' second on a 7-0 vote. The motion to adjourn the meeting at 2:30 p.m. was approved on Board Member Slusher's motion, President Garcia's second on a 7-0 vote. CORPORATE OFFICES. 505 Barton Springs Rd. Suite 600. Austin.
